expend
Pronunciation
  • IPA: /ɪkˈspɛnd/, /ɛkˈspɛnd/
Verb

expend (expends, present participle expending; past and past participle expended)

  1. (transitive) to consume, exhaust (some resource)
    • circa 1590 William Shakespeare, King Henry VI Part 2, act 3, scene 1:
      If my death might make this island happy […]
      I would expend it with all willingness.
  2. (transitive, rare, of money) to spend, disburse
